no point in going further than no fuel in the bowl, sure won't start like that ....
fual pump weak? disconnect line from carb and point it into a can and see how much it pumps - if the engine is turning slowly it likely won't be pumping strongly, try with all the plugs out ....
carb inlet plugged? needle seat stuck in inlet? float set way wrong? check over the carb well

"probably a stuck cylinder # 3 or 6... or both"
what's that mean? how can the engine crank if it has a "stuck cylinder"?? if something is binding [rusty cylinder walls or stuck/dragging valves] that accounts for the starter smoking, it's working too hard .... if you've tried cranking it with all the plugs out and it still cranks slowly and smokes the starter, there's no point in trying to start it at all, find out what's wrong
